Badam Halwa

One of the most popular winter sweet dish ,badam halwa is enriched with a great almond taste. The badam paste and ghee get cooked together and then are flavoured with chopped almonds and decorated with silver wark.

Ingredients

1/2 cup almonds (badam)
1/3 cup milk
4 tbsp sugar
1/4 tsp cardamom (elaichi) powder
3 tbsp ghee
2 to 3 almonds (badam) for garnishing

Method
    Method
  1. Pour 1 cup of boiling water over the almonds and keep aside for 5 minutes.
  2. Drain and remove the skins of the almonds.
  3. Purée the almonds with 4 tbsp of milk to a smooth paste in a blender and keep aside.
  4. Heat the ghee in a non-stick kadhai and add the almond purée and saute on a slow flame till the mixture turns golden brown in colour.
  5. Boil the remaining milk with 4 tablespoons of water, add to the almond mixture and cook for 2 to 3 minutes.
  6. Add the sugar and cardamom powder and cook till the sugar has dissolved, while stirring continuously.
  7. Serve hot garnished with the almonds.
